Who Can Attend Downtown A.A. Group?

Downtown A.A. Group welcomes anyone with a desire to stop drinking. Whether you're attending your first AA meeting or have years of sobriety, you'll find support and understanding here. The only requirement for membership is a desire to stop drinking - there are no dues, fees, or registration requirements.

Can I bring a friend or family member to Downtown A.A. Group?
This depends on whether Downtown A.A. Group is an open or closed meeting. Open meetings welcome anyone interested in learning about AA, including friends and family. Closed meetings are only for those with a desire to stop drinking.
